Common D1065db2-fe12-4865-827f-f2b3ac639704-7.exe Errors on Windows
Confronting errors linked to d1065db2-fe12-4865-827f-f2b3ac639704-7.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to d1065db2-fe12-4865-827f-f2b3ac639704-7.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.
- D1065db2-fe12-4865-827f-f2b3ac639704-7.exe File Not Executing: This error message indicates that the system is unable to run the executable file. This could be due to issues like corrupted file data, incorrect file permissions, or system resource limitations.
-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error typically occurs when the user tries to execute a program that is not compatible with their version of Windows or when the file is corrupted or incomplete.
-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This error message is displayed when the application is not able to launch properly, usually due to a mix-up between 32-bit and 64-bit versions of Windows and the application.
-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error message shows up when the system lacks the necessary resources to carry out the service requested, possibly due to overuse of system memory or high CPU usage.
- Application Not Found: This error can arise when the d1065db2-fe12-4865-827f-f2b3ac639704-7.exe file has been moved, deleted, or is not properly associated with the program it belongs to.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ility
How to use the Windows Check Disk Utility. Scans your disk for d1065db2-fe12-4865-827f-f2b3ac639704-7.exe errors and automatically fix them.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Promptin the search bar and press Enter.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
chkdsk /fand press Enter. -
If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type
Yand press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.
-
If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.
